The Seraph Family
The Seraph family is made using the technique of pinned dolls. The adjustability of the articulated joints is ensured by the tightness of wedge pins and the central control of the joint by inserting a pin. Each figure has 15 articulated joints and their little one’s baby carriage is made of walnut shells and ash wood.
